What are some common challenges faced by DC Operations Managers, and how can they be effectively addressed?

DC Operations Managers often encounter challenges such as managing peak workload periods, ensuring inventory accuracy, and maintaining high employee engagement in a fast-paced environment. To address these, successful managers implement robust process optimization strategies, leverage technology for real-time inventory tracking, and foster a culture of open communication and teamwork. Proactive planning and continuous training can also help the team adapt to changing demands and minimize disruptions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a DC Operations Manager?

To thrive as a DC Operations Manager, you need strong leadership, logistics management, and supply chain knowledge, often supported by a bachelor’s degree in business, logistics, or a related field. Familiarity with warehouse management systems (WMS), inventory control software, and Lean or Six Sigma certifications is typically expected. Excellent problem-solving, communication, and team-building skills set top performers apart in this role. These skills are crucial for optimizing warehouse efficiency, ensuring safety, and delivering high service levels in dynamic distribution environments.

What does a DC Operations Manager do?

A DC Operations Manager oversees the daily operations of a distribution center (DC), ensuring that goods are received, stored, and shipped efficiently. They are responsible for managing staff, optimizing workflow, maintaining inventory accuracy, and implementing safety procedures. Their role often includes coordinating with other departments, analyzing performance metrics, and driving continuous improvement to meet business goals. Effective DC Operations Managers ensure that the distribution center operates smoothly and cost-effectively while meeting quality and delivery standards.

Job description

Company Description
Job Description
This position is responsible for all operational activities across the facility, as well as inventory accountability and exposure to risk and loss for a large distribution center. Responsible for providing the highest possible service to the market customer base, and providing a work environment conducive to superior productivity, safety, quality, and morale. The Operations Manager is actively engaged in long term strategic planning for the distribution center.
Employee Management
  • Ensure high quality employee attraction, engagement, and development at all levels.
  • Effectively manage all people issues including, but not limited to, labor, turnover, diversity, and inclusion.
  • Provide leadership and support for on-going training initiatives for management and employees.
  • Develop a strong team of DC leaders and provide coaching and appropriate development opportunities for direct reports.
  • Build bench strength through modeling ICARE/ILEAD and development of a high-performing culture. Work with regional management on succession planning.

Compliance and Safety
  • Oversee compliance with federal, state, local, and company policies and safety regulations.
  • Assist the management team in diagnosing any safety concerns and creating solutions.
  • Ensure the building is always prepared for either an internal or external audit.

General Management and Operations
  • Actively oversee DC operations and management by giving work direction, resolving problems, setting deadlines to ensure timely completion of work.
  • Adhere to the vision for the facility, while tracking current processes and regularly assessing if best practices are in place.
  • Collaborate with colleagues in other 3PL operations to drive consistency or processes and the development of the RXCrossroads by McKesson 3PL brand Collaborate with both regional management and local management to develop and align strategic initiatives to implement locally.
  • Collaborate with stakeholders from Program management, Customer Care, HR/ER, Six Sigma, Finance, and more to ensure operations are identifying, meeting, and exceeding desired output and best practices.
  • Coordinate with Transportation team and Contractors.
  • Strategize with leaders across the network to stay ahead of changing customer needs, industry advances, and labor planning concerns.
  • Facilitate success within the building by monitoring, preventing, and solving any concerns outside of the distribution center.

Qualifications
  • 10 years of professional experience and 3+ years of manufacturing/distribution center experience.
  • 5+ years of supervisory and leadership experience.
  • Experience in people development
  • experience in receiving, shipping, cold chain and kit order fulfillment, labor management, training, and safety.
  • Experience in forecast, staff, and supply management
  • Capable of handling multiple priorities and extensive time demands regarding both logistics and employee problems and engagement. Effectively navigates through complex situations, both internal and external, that may require multiple decision makers.
  • Advanced knowledge of Operations/Distribution/Supply Chain Management.
  • Excellent organizational skills, excellent communication skills (verbal/written), management skills, and contract negotiations.
  • Ability to develop, drive, implement and maintain innovation and promote continuous improvement around engineering processes, customer support, cost structure and quality initiatives.
  • Advanced financial and business acumen to include knowledge of key financial statements drivers and levers.
